Различные вопросы по PHP и MySQL

102K
.
(\/)____o_O____(\/)
Hipsta, так с join один запрос и цикл, тут где то есть хак мой, по файлы пользователей
.
Koenig
(\/)____o_O____(\/)
Файлы пользователей
и еще один http://johncms.com/forum/index ... 66616 там вроде тоже есть
.
Koenig, можно просто при загрузке файлов записывать информацию о них как в сообщение (список имён файлов), так и в таблицу файлов (id|author|filename). Не в ущерб как удобству, так и скорости, так как не нужно будет делать лишние выборки. В общем, я определился.
.
(\/)____o_O____(\/)
Hipsta, а список выводить как будешь? explode implode ?
.
Koenig, да. Если ты хочешь сообщить о коллизии имён файлов, то не стоит, предусмотрено.
.
как можно найти дырки и как их закрыт? плз помогите...
.
нужно в ISP Manager задать крон.как определить точный путь к файлу?www/sait/folder/fail не канает
.
/var/www/spoilboy/data/www/***/cron/go_reklama.php вот так задал вывело */02 * * * */var/www/spoilboy/data/www/***/cron/go_reklama.php >/dev/null 2>&1 меня смущает /dev/null 2>&1
.
(\/)____o_O____(\/)
BmD-music, так и должно, путь узнать,

echo dirname(__FILE__);
.
Помогите пожалуйста реализовать максимальное количество онлайн, заранее благодарю.

/* Обновление счетчика онлайн */
$ip = ip_code($_SERVER['REMOTE_ADDR']);
$ua = (isset($_SERVER['HTTP_USER_AGENT'])) ? in($_SERVER['HTTP_USER_AGENT']) : 'no browser';

if($config['online'])
{
$query = $db->query("SELECT * FROM `online` WHERE `ip`='".$ip."' AND `ua`='".$ua."'");
if($db->num($query) > 0)
{
$db->query("UPDATE `online` SET `time`='".time()."' WHERE `ip`='".$ip."' AND `ua`='".$ua."'");
}
else
{
$db->query("INSERT INTO `online` SET  `ip`='".$ip."', `time`='".time()."', `ua`='".$ua."'");
}


/* Количество человек онлайн */
$user_online = $db->result("SELECT COUNT(*) FROM `online` WHERE `time`+".$config['time_online'].">'".time()."'");
$db->query("DELETE FROM `online` WHERE `time`+".$config['time_online']."<'".time()."'");
$data['user_online'] = $user_online;
}
Всего: 7969